Information and Intelligence Systems Lab (IISL) is a research group in the Department of Electronic Engineering (and affiliated with the Graduate School of Aritificial Intelligence Semiconductor) at Hanyang University. Our research focuses on machine learning, optimizations, statistical inference, information theory and a broad range of applications. Core topics include (but are not limited to) faster learning for hyperscale AI, distributed learning, reinforcement learning, AI for wireless communications/circuit design, large-scale optimization and statistical signal processing.
